The Allure of World Coins

World coins offer an exciting way to understand the heritage of different nations. Each coin is a snapshot of the culture and period in which it was minted. From the intricate designs to the choice of metal, these coins reflect the values and artistic traditions of the societies that produced them.

Coins can be an excellent way to learn about global history. By collecting coins from various countries, collectors gain insights into the economic and political systems of those times. The art and symbolism on these coins tell stories of kings, revolutions, and cultural traditions.

Getting Started with Coin Collecting Tips

Starting a world coin collection requires some research and an understanding of what to look for. First, you should set a budget and decide on a specific theme or region to focus on. If you are interested in coins from a particular era or from a specific geographical region, narrowing your focus will help you build a more coherent and meaningful collection.

Coin grading is another key element to consider when starting your collection. The condition of the coin greatly impacts its value. Familiarizing yourself with grading systems can help you assess the quality of the coins you acquire.

Global Numismatics: What You Should Know

Global numismatics, or the study and collection of coins from around the world, offers a wealth of opportunities to discover new and rare coins. While many countries issue coins for circulation, collectors often seek out limited edition releases or commemorative coins that are produced in smaller numbers. These coins are typically more valuable due to their rarity and the unique historical events they represent.

In addition to commemorative coins, ancient coins are another popular area in global numismatics. These coins, often hundreds or thousands of years old, provide a window into ancient civilizations, from Greek and Roman empires to dynastic China and early Islamic kingdoms. Collecting these coins can be both thrilling and rewarding, as it allows you to own a piece of ancient history.

Expanding Your Collection: Where to Find World Coins

There are several ways to expand your world coin collection. Many collectors purchase their coins through trusted dealers or auction houses that specialize in global numismatics. You can also find coins in markets or specialty shops, both locally and while traveling abroad. Attending coin shows or conventions is another excellent way to meet other collectors, see rare pieces, and even trade for new coins.

Online platforms and auction websites are increasingly popular for buying world coins. However, it is important to do your due diligence to check that the sellers are reputable and that the coins are authentic. Researching each coin’s background and provenance will help you make informed purchasing decisions and avoid counterfeit pieces.
